1. Improved Safety and Security

One of the primary concerns for elderly individuals living alone is safety and security. Smart home gadgets can help address these concerns in several ways:

  • Smart Locks: Smart locks allow elderly individuals to control access to their homes remotely. They can grant temporary access to family members, friends, or caregivers without having to physically be present.
  • Video Doorbells: Video doorbells enable elderly individuals to see who is at their door before opening it. This feature helps them feel more secure and comfortable when receiving visitors.
  • Motion Sensors: Motion sensors can detect any unusual activity within the house, such as someone entering a room when they shouldn't be there. This information can be sent directly to the elderly individual's smartphone or tablet, allowing them to take action if necessary.

2. Increased Independence and Convenience

Many elderly individuals value their independence and want to maintain it as much as possible. Smart home gadgets can help them achieve this goal by making daily tasks easier and more convenient:

  • Voice Assistants: Voice assistants like Amazon Alexa or Google Assistant can assist elderly individuals with various tasks, such as setting reminders, playing music, or providing weather updates. They can also control other smart devices in the home using voice commands.
  • Smart Lights: Smart lights can be programmed to turn on and off automatically based on the time of day or specific events. This feature helps elderly individuals avoid accidents caused by poor lighting conditions.
  • Robotic Cleaners: Robotic cleaners like Roombas can help elderly individuals maintain clean floors without having to bend down or move heavy furniture themselves.

3. Better Health Management

Maintaining good health is essential for elderly individuals, especially those living alone. Smart home gadgets can assist with managing health-related issues:

  • Wearable Fitness Trackers: Wearable fitness trackers can monitor vital signs like heart rate, blood pressure, and sleep patterns. This data can be shared with healthcare providers, allowing them to make informed decisions about the elderly individual's health.
  • Smart Scales: Smart scales can track weight changes over time, which is crucial for managing chronic conditions like diabetes or heart disease.
  • Medication Reminders: Medication reminder apps can help elderly individuals stay on top of their medication schedules, ensuring they take their medications at the correct times each day.

4. Enhanced Social Interaction

Living alone can sometimes lead to feelings of isolation and loneliness among elderly individuals. Smart home gadgets can help bridge this gap by facilitating social interaction:

  • Video Calling Devices: Video calling devices like the Amazon Echo Show or Google Nest Hub allow elderly individuals to stay connected with family and friends through video calls.
  • Social Media Apps: Social media apps can help elderly individuals stay connected with their communities and participate in online groups focused on hobbies or interests they enjoy.
  • Entertainment Streaming Services: Entertainment streaming services like Netflix or Hulu provide access to movies, TV shows, and music that can help combat boredom and keep elderly individuals engaged mentally and emotionally.
